What are typical salary ranges by seniority in Vision Insurance?
Entry‑level Vision Insurance roles such as Claims Adjuster or Network Coordinator typically earn $45,000 to $55,000 annually. Mid‑level positions like Actuarial Analyst or Compliance Officer range from $60,000 to $80,000. Senior roles, including Senior Actuary or Director of Claims, command $90,000 to $120,000, with bonus structures tied to utilization and cost‑saving initiatives.
What skills and certifications are required for a career in Vision Insurance?
Essential skills include optical billing, claims adjudication, data analytics, and proficiency with EPIC, VisionCare, and SAS/R for actuarial modeling. Certifications such as Certified Vision Insurance Specialist (CVIS), Certified Health Claims Professional (CHCP), and Certified Health Insurance Specialist (CHIS) are highly regarded. Knowledge of HIPAA compliance, ACA regulations, and familiarity with tele‑optometry platforms also enhance employability.

What career progression paths exist within Vision Insurance?
A typical trajectory starts as a Claims Adjuster or Network Coordinator, moving to senior adjuster or manager roles. From there, professionals can transition into actuarial or compliance leadership, becoming Senior Actuary, Compliance Director, or Director of Claims. Technical specialists may advance to Health IT Lead or Director of Systems Integration, overseeing VisionCare‑EHR integration and API development.
What are current industry trends affecting Vision Insurance?
Key trends include the expansion of tele‑optometry services, AI‑driven risk scoring for ocular claims, and value‑based care models linking provider reimbursement to visual outcomes. Integration of VisionCare data with EHR systems is accelerating, driven by HIPAA‑compliant APIs and real‑time eligibility checks. Regulatory changes, such as updates to Medicare Advantage ocular benefits, are prompting insurers to refine benefit design and cost‑control strategies.
